From a4d77a9309ef1f66aed8f89dfad6b48d0c822b01 Mon Sep 17 00:00:00 2001 From: Andrew Ingram Date: Sat, 25 May 2013 18:44:48 +0100 Subject: [PATCH] Template internationalization --- djadmin2/templates/admin2/bootstrap/base.html | 2 +- .../bootstrap/delete_selected_confirmation.html | 4 ++-- djadmin2/templates/admin2/bootstrap/index.html | 11 +++++------ .../admin2/bootstrap/model_confirm_delete.html | 7 ++++--- .../templates/admin2/bootstrap/model_list.html | 17 +++++++++-------- .../admin2/bootstrap/model_update_form.html | 12 ++++++------ djadmin2/templatetags/admin2_tags.py | 2 +- 7 files changed, 28 insertions(+), 27 deletions(-) diff --git a/djadmin2/templates/admin2/bootstrap/base.html b/djadmin2/templates/admin2/bootstrap/base.html index 2c6b179..40f3b38 100644 --- a/djadmin2/templates/admin2/bootstrap/base.html +++ b/djadmin2/templates/admin2/bootstrap/base.html @@ -55,7 +55,7 @@
-

{% block page_title %}Site administration{% endblock %}

+

{% block page_title %}{% trans "Site administration" %}{% endblock %}

{% block content %}{% endblock %} diff --git a/djadmin2/templates/admin2/bootstrap/delete_selected_confirmation.html b/djadmin2/templates/admin2/bootstrap/delete_selected_confirmation.html index 111d8c2..787df06 100644 --- a/djadmin2/templates/admin2/bootstrap/delete_selected_confirmation.html +++ b/djadmin2/templates/admin2/bootstrap/delete_selected_confirmation.html @@ -1,8 +1,8 @@ {% extends "admin2/bootstrap/base.html" %} - +{% load i18n %} {% block content %} -

Are you sure you want to delete the selected {{ objects_name }}?

+

{% blocktrans with objects_name=objects_name %}Are you sure you want to delete the selected {{ objects_name }}?{% endblocktrans %}

-

Recent Actions

-
My Actions
+

{% trans "Recent Actions" %}

+
{% trans "My Actions" %}
TODO
diff --git a/djadmin2/templates/admin2/bootstrap/model_confirm_delete.html b/djadmin2/templates/admin2/bootstrap/model_confirm_delete.html index 6025b9a..c4b479f 100644 --- a/djadmin2/templates/admin2/bootstrap/model_confirm_delete.html +++ b/djadmin2/templates/admin2/bootstrap/model_confirm_delete.html @@ -1,11 +1,12 @@ {% extends "admin2/bootstrap/base.html" %} +{% load i18n %} -{% block title %}Are you sure?{% endblock %} +{% block title %}{% trans "Are you sure?" %}{% endblock %} -{% block page_title %}Are you sure?{% endblock %} +{% block page_title %}{% trans "Are you sure?" %}{% endblock %} {% block content %} -

Are you sure you want to delete the {{ model }} "{{ object }}"? All of the following related items will be deleted:

+

{% blocktrans with model=model object=object %}Are you sure you want to delete the {{ model }} "{{ object }}"? All of the following related items will be deleted:{% endblocktrans %}

TODO diff --git a/djadmin2/templates/admin2/bootstrap/model_list.html b/djadmin2/templates/admin2/bootstrap/model_list.html index d8bb933..6f4f673 100644 --- a/djadmin2/templates/admin2/bootstrap/model_list.html +++ b/djadmin2/templates/admin2/bootstrap/model_list.html @@ -1,9 +1,9 @@ {% extends "admin2/bootstrap/base.html" %} -{% load admin2_tags %} +{% load admin2_tags i18n %} -{% block title %}Select {{ model|model_verbose_name }} to change{% endblock %} +{% block title %}{% blocktrans with model_verbose_name=model|model_verbose_name %}Select {{ model_verbose_name }} to change{% endblocktrans %}{% endblock %} -{% block page_title %}Select {{ model|model_verbose_name }} to change{% endblock %} +{% block page_title %}{% blocktrans with model_verbose_name=model|model_verbose_name %}Select {{ model_verbose_name }} to change{% endblocktrans %}{% endblock %} {% block extrajs %} @@ -25,7 +25,7 @@ 0 of {{ object_list|length }} selected
{# if has_add_permission #} - Add {{ model|model_verbose_name }} + {% blocktrans with model_verbose_name=model|model_verbose_name %}Add {{ model_verbose_name }}{% endblocktrans %} {# endif #}
@@ -40,12 +40,13 @@ - {{ obj }} detail + {{ obj }} + {% trans "Detail" %} {# if has_edit_permission #} - edit + {% trans "Edit" %} {# endif #} {# if has_delete_permission #} - delete + {% trans "Delete" %} {# endif #} @@ -53,7 +54,7 @@ - {{ object_list|length }} {{ model|model_verbose_name }} + {{ object_list|length }} {{ model|model_verbose_name_plural }} diff --git a/djadmin2/templates/admin2/bootstrap/model_update_form.html b/djadmin2/templates/admin2/bootstrap/model_update_form.html index 5189603..6e8ab96 100644 --- a/djadmin2/templates/admin2/bootstrap/model_update_form.html +++ b/djadmin2/templates/admin2/bootstrap/model_update_form.html @@ -1,10 +1,10 @@ {% extends "admin2/bootstrap/base.html" %} -{% load admin2_tags %} +{% load admin2_tags i18n %} -{% block title %}{{ action }} {{ model|model_verbose_name }}{% endblock %} +{% block title %}{% blocktrans with action=action model_verbose_name=model|model_verbose_name %}{{ action }} {{ model_verbose_name }}{% endblocktrans %}{% endblock %} -{% block page_title %}{{ action }} {{ model|model_verbose_name }}{% endblock %} +{% block page_title %}{% blocktrans with action=action model_verbose_name=model|model_verbose_name %}{{ action }} {{ model_verbose_name }}{% endblocktrans %}{% endblock %} {% block content %} @@ -44,9 +44,9 @@ {% endfor %} - - - + + + diff --git a/djadmin2/templatetags/admin2_tags.py b/djadmin2/templatetags/admin2_tags.py index e518326..d2135a7 100644 --- a/djadmin2/templatetags/admin2_tags.py +++ b/djadmin2/templatetags/admin2_tags.py @@ -26,7 +26,7 @@ def model_verbose_name_plural(obj): """ Returns the pluralized verbose name of a model instance or class. """ - utils.model_verbose_name_plural(obj) + return utils.model_verbose_name_plural(obj) @register.filter